Covering all of the essential facts about human and animal senses, from why a cut hurts to how dolphins communicate, this new title in the popular I Wonder Why series provides real-life answers to the questions that young readers ask about the senses. With its bright and attractive mixture of realistic and cartoon illustrations and funny but informative text, I Wonder Why Lemons Taste Sour has the perfect formula for enjoyable learning.
